    Remember the Last Time

    We often immediately forget what God has done for us after we have been through a rough storm in life. In this #SermonReCast episode, we review the narrative of the disciples in Mark 6. They had witnessed and experienced the miracle of feeding the multitude and have become fearful because they were now in a storm. We explore Mark's rationale that these disciples become fearful because they did not understand what happened to them last time and if they had only remembered it would have calmed their fears.

    Permission Granted

    There are times when we are confronted by harsh winds and violent waves while we are desiring to come to Jesus. We often look at the account of the disciples in the storm in Matthew 14 and become critical of Peter for sinking. What we fail to realize is that Peter is the only one of Jesus' disciples who were willing to get out of the boat. Great rewards come with great risks and the question presented for us is what are we willing to risk in order to get to Jesus?
